summaryrefslogtreecommitdiffstats
path: root/scripts/modules/module_block.py
diff options
context:
space:
mode:
authorAlex Bennée2016-10-27 17:10:04 +0200
committerPaolo Bonzini2016-10-31 10:51:16 +0100
commit98c1076cc9a3ccebd1316fecf65149f6052a24fc (patch)
tree10573bb95a5f21a5c19732e5ee7454edf4070234 /scripts/modules/module_block.py
parenttcg: comment on which functions have to be called with tb_lock held (diff)
downloadqemu-98c1076cc9a3ccebd1316fecf65149f6052a24fc.tar.gz
qemu-98c1076cc9a3ccebd1316fecf65149f6052a24fc.tar.xz
qemu-98c1076cc9a3ccebd1316fecf65149f6052a24fc.zip
linux-user/elfload: ensure mmap_lock() held while setting up
Future patches will enforce the holding of mmap_lock() when we are manipulating internal memory structures. Technically it doesn't matter in the case of elfload as we haven't started executing yet. However it is easier to grab the lock when required than special case the translate-all API. Signed-off-by: Alex Bennée <alex.bennee@linaro.org> Reviewed-by: Richard Henderson <rth@twiddle.net> Message-Id: <20161027151030.20863-8-alex.bennee@linaro.org>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
Diffstat (limited to 'scripts/modules/module_block.py')
0 files changed, 0 insertions, 0 deletions